Others** Original passport, basic medicines, waterbottle, camera, energy snacks, power bank, books, etc **About high altitude sickness:** The average altitude of Tibet is about **4000 meters** above the sea level (Lhasa: 3700m; Shigatse: 3836m; EBC: 5100m;). You may suffer from High Altitude Sickness in the beginning days of your Tibet trip. But don’t worry too much, **the high altitude can be acclimatized usually in 2\~3 days**. Our suggestion is to take a physical examination and get suggestions from your doctor, and medicines like aspirin is helpful to ease the headache. (drinking coke is also helpful). While in Tibet, you should **keep warm all the time**, avoid running, drink more water and eat more vegetables and carbohydrates. We suggest you to not take showers during the first day after your arrival at Tibet. If you don’t feel well, get help from your tour guide or go to the hospital without any delay.

Starbucks Roastery in Shanghai, the world’s largest and a Flagship for Starbucks. The Roastery is both a factory and store, creating a rich sensorial experience wherein customers can watch and follow the coffee roasting process while sampling a variety of coffee beans and preparation styles from around the world. Historic Zhang's Garden reopens as a boutique destination Zhangyuan, or Zhang's Garden, opened in 1885 as China's first modern pleasure garden, but it later decayed into a neighborhood of dilapidated houses. Its former glory has now been restored in the latest round of urban renewal. Zhang Yuan, a community of hundreds of shikumen (a style featuring Western and Chinese elements) houses in downtown Shanghai's Jing'an district, reopen to the public on Dec 1 2022 after four years of protective renovation. Zhang Yuan, a community of hundreds of shikumen (a style featuring Western and Chinese elements) houses in downtown Shanghai's Jing'an district, will partially reopen to the public on Dec 1 after four years of protective renovation. Located just off Nanjing Road West at the corner of Taixing Road and Wujiang Road, Zhang Yuan - or Zhang's Garden - is widely known as Shanghai's largest, best-preserved and most diverse shikumen compound. The compound was named after its founding owner Zhang Shuhe (1850-1919), a merchant from Wuxi in Jiangsu province. Zhang had bought a piece of farmland in Shanghai from a Briton named Francis Groom before building a garden home for his mother. Read less

No person who seeks *true* justice can do so for long without recognizing the necessity of regular, close looks in the mirror. It has been said that the sins we hate most strongly in others are often ones with which we ourselves struggle. If one is not careful, our zeal to see wrongs righted can cause blind spots in our own lives. David knew this intimately. While literally on the run for his life from his enemies, he did not hesitate to call out the sins and wrongdoings of those evildoers, asking God to vindicate him, and to judge the wicked; and yet on multiple occasions, most famously in the adultery against and murder of one of his own friends, David had to reckon with the fact that he, himself, was the one who did evil, sinning against God and man. The only hope for David and the only hope for every human is the perfect justice, mercy, and grace that are found in the Lord, the One, as David later would write, "Who forgives your sins, Who heals your diseases, Who redeems your life from the pit..." \~Psalm 103. AoC was founded in 2012 as a networking, social group for Central Ohio area humanists, skeptics, atheists, agnostics, nonbelievers, freethinkers, and the curious. It was a member of Columbus CoR and held weekly meetings, mostly on Fridays, for several years but then operated as an online only group for some time. In November 2018, Omnipresent Atheists (OA), a group that routinely meets on Tuesdays, invited AoC to merge. Omnipresent Atheists is a member of the Columbus Coalition of Reason (ColumbusCoR.org).
